The significance of Affordable Daycare Near Me

Inexpensive daycare is vital for working households which depend on childcare services to assist them to stabilize their work and family members obligations. Without accessibility affordable daycare, numerous moms and dads are obligated to make tough alternatives, like stopping their particular jobs or lowering their working hours being care for kids. This could easily have an important effect on their monetary stability and total well being.

Inexpensive daycare solutions also can have an optimistic impact on children's development. Studies have shown that kiddies which attend high-quality daycare programs may succeed academically and socially later on in life. By giving children with a secure and stimulating environment, affordable daycare can really help all of them develop crucial skills and build a powerful basis due to their future.

Also, affordable daycare may gain the economy by allowing even more moms and dads to be involved in the workforce. Whenever moms and dads have access to inexpensive childcare, these are generally almost certainly going to have the ability to work full time and subscribe to the economy. This might induce increased efficiency, higher home earnings, and overall financial development.

Challenges of Inexpensive Daycare

Inspite of the need for inexpensive daycare, numerous people continue to battle to discover high quality care at a fair cost. The popular for childcare solutions, plus minimal supply and large operating expenses, made challenging for a lot of daycare providers to provide inexpensive prices to people.

One of the main challenges of affordable daycare may be the large price of staffing. Qualified childcare providers are necessary for delivering top-notch care to young ones, but hiring and maintaining skilled staff could be expensive. In order to keep costs low, some daycare providers may compromise from the quality of attention or run with minimal sources, which could have bad consequences for children and people.

Another challenge of inexpensive daycare may be the insufficient government help and investment. Although some nations offer subsidies or income tax credits to assist households cover the cost of childcare, many families nonetheless struggle to manage high quality attention. Without adequate government assistance, daycare providers may be obligated to raise their particular rates or decrease their particular services, rendering it also more difficult for families to get into affordable care.
